DUCCIO di Buoninsegna
(b. ca. 1255, Siena, d. 1319, Siena)

Ezekiel (prophet 2)

1308-11
Tempera on wood, 44 x 16 cm
National Gallery of Art, Washington

The statues carved on the Cathedral façade have been identified as the most likely models for the figures of the prophets. In spite of their small size they preserve a solemn aspect, and the linearity of contour is enhanced by the gleaming gold ground. Ezekiel's scroll reads: "Porta haec clausa erit; non aperietur, et vir non transibit per eam" (Ezekiel 44, 2: This gate shall be kept shut: it shall not be opened, and no man may pass through it).
